Pros & cons summary


Recency 19 June 2010 12 April 2021
Maximum RAM amount 512 MB 4 GB
Chip lithography 45 nm 8 nm
Power consumption (TDP) 133 Watt 95 Watt

RTX A2000 Max-Q has an age advantage of 10 years, a 700% higher maximum VRAM amount, a 463% more advanced lithography process, and 40% lower power consumption.

We couldn't decide between Xbox 360 S GPU and RTX A2000 Max-Q. We've got no test results to judge.

Be aware that Xbox 360 S GPU is a desktop graphics card while RTX A2000 Max-Q is a mobile workstation one.
